Transaction 20da36660e527dbea09bd7b3a71ea4dd412dc37a695515d77a235d5803139b2f

1 Input
2 Outputs
  • 20da36660e527dbea09bd7b3a71ea4dd412dc37a695515d77a235d5803139b2f:0
  • value  2495887
    address  13XCtMDN6LdMZEoKQL31Nv19df1mD8TSec
  • 20da36660e527dbea09bd7b3a71ea4dd412dc37a695515d77a235d5803139b2f:1
  • value  33719436
    address  1KwrmCWEffC4TG8UihTWBpEYfoynkicwB6